pgpm (PostgreSQL Package Manager)

pgpm provides deterministic, plan-driven database migrations with dependency management and modular packaging. It brings npm-style modularity to PostgreSQL database development — every change is deployed exactly once and reverted exactly once.

Quick Start

# 1. Install pgpm
npm install -g pgpm

# 2. Start a local PostgreSQL container
pgpm docker start
eval "$(pgpm env)"

# 3. Create a workspace
pgpm init workspace
# Enter workspace name when prompted
cd my-database-project
pnpm install

# 4. Create a module
pgpm init
# Enter module name (e.g., "pets") and select extensions

# 5. Add a change
cd packages/pets
pgpm add schemas/pets
pgpm add schemas/pets/tables/pets --requires schemas/pets

# 6. Write your SQL (see "Three-File Pattern" below)

# 7. Deploy
pgpm deploy --createdb --database mydb

Core Concepts

Three-File Pattern

Every database change consists of three files:

| File | Purpose | Header | |------|---------|--------| | deploy/<change>.sql | Creates the object | -- Deploy <change> to pg | | revert/<change>.sql | Removes the object | -- Revert <change> from pg | | verify/<change>.sql | Confirms deployment | -- Verify <change> on pg |

pgpm.plan

The plan file controls deployment order. Each line:

change_name [dep1 dep2] 2026-01-25T00:00:00Z author <email@example.org>

Dependencies [...] must come immediately after the change name, before the timestamp.

.control File

Each module has a .control file declaring its name and PostgreSQL extension dependencies:

comment = 'My database module'
default_version = '0.0.1'
requires = 'uuid-ossp,plpgsql'

The requires field uses control file names (e.g., pgpm-base32), NOT npm names (e.g., @pgpm/base32). See references/module-naming.md for details.

Workspace vs Module

  • Workspace = pnpm monorepo containing one or more modules (pgpm init workspace)
  • Module = individual database package with its own .control, pgpm.plan, and deploy/revert/verify directories (pgpm init)

Critical Rules

1. NEVER Use CREATE OR REPLACE

pgpm is deterministic. Each change deploys exactly once. To modify an existing object, create a new change that drops and recreates it.

-- CORRECT
CREATE FUNCTION app.my_function() ...

-- WRONG
CREATE OR REPLACE FUNCTION app.my_function() ...

2. NO Transaction Wrapping

Do NOT add BEGIN/COMMIT to SQL files. pgpm handles transactions automatically.

-- CORRECT — just the raw SQL
CREATE TABLE app.users ( ... );

-- WRONG
BEGIN;
CREATE TABLE app.users ( ... );
COMMIT;

3. NEVER Run CREATE EXTENSION Directly

pgpm handles extension creation during deploy. Declare extensions in your .control file's requires field instead.

Key Commands Quick Reference

| Command | Purpose | |---------|---------| | pgpm init workspace | Create a new pnpm monorepo workspace | | pgpm init | Create a new module in a workspace | | pgpm add <path> --requires <dep> | Add a new change (creates deploy/revert/verify files) | | pgpm deploy | Deploy changes to database | | pgpm deploy --createdb --database <name> | Create database and deploy | | pgpm verify | Run verification scripts | | pgpm revert --to <change> | Revert changes back to a specific point | | pgpm tag <version> | Tag current state for targeted deploys | | pgpm install <module> | Install a pgpm module dependency | | pgpm extension | Interactive dependency selector | | pgpm test-packages | Test all packages | | pgpm test-packages --full-cycle | Test deploy → verify → revert → redeploy | | pgpm docker start | Start PostgreSQL container | | pgpm docker stop | Stop PostgreSQL container | | pgpm env | Print environment variable exports | | pgpm migrate status | Show deployed vs pending changes | | pgpm plan | Generate plan from SQL -- requires: comments | | pgpm package | Bundle module for publishing |

Common Workflows

Adding a Table

# Add the change
pgpm add schemas/app/tables/users --requires schemas/app
-- deploy/schemas/app/tables/users.sql
-- Deploy schemas/app/tables/users to pg
-- requires: schemas/app

CREATE TABLE app.users (
  id uuid PRIMARY KEY DEFAULT uuid_generate_v4(),
  email text NOT NULL UNIQUE,
  name text NOT NULL,
  created_at timestamptz NOT NULL DEFAULT now()
);
-- revert/schemas/app/tables/users.sql
-- Revert schemas/app/tables/users from pg

DROP TABLE IF EXISTS app.users;
-- verify/schemas/app/tables/users.sql
-- Verify schemas/app/tables/users on pg

DO $$
BEGIN
  ASSERT (SELECT EXISTS (
    SELECT FROM information_schema.tables
    WHERE table_schema = 'app' AND table_name = 'users'
  )), 'Table app.users does not exist';
END $$;

Writing Tests (with pgsql-test)

import { getConnections } from 'pgsql-test';
import * as seed from 'pgsql-test/seed';

let db, teardown;

beforeAll(async () => {
  ({ db, teardown } = await getConnections({}, [
    seed.pgpm({ database: 'mydb' })
  ]));
});
afterAll(() => teardown());
beforeEach(() => db.beforeEach());
afterEach(() => db.afterEach());

it('creates a user', async () => {
  const result = await db.query(`
    INSERT INTO app.users (email, name)
    VALUES ('test@example.com', 'Test User')
    RETURNING *
  `);
  expect(result.rows[0].email).toBe('test@example.com');
});

CI/CD Full-Cycle Validation

pgpm test-packages --full-cycle

This proves: deploy → verify → revert → redeploy works for every module.

Fixing a Broken Deploy

# Check status
pgpm migrate status

# Revert the bad change
pgpm revert --to <last-good-change>

# Fix the SQL, then redeploy
pgpm deploy

Troubleshooting Quick Reference

| Issue | Quick Fix | |-------|-----------| | Can't connect to database | pgpm docker start && eval "$(pgpm env)" | | PGHOST not set | eval "$(pgpm env)" — must use eval, not run in subshell | | Transaction aborted in tests | Use db.beforeEach() / db.afterEach() savepoint pattern | | Tests interfere with each other | Ensure every test file has beforeEach/afterEach hooks | | Module not found during deploy | Verify .control file exists and workspace structure is correct | | Dependency not found | Check .control requires uses control names, not npm names | | Port 5432 already in use | lsof -i :5432 then stop conflicting process | | Invalid line format in pgpm.plan | Dependencies [...] must come right after change name, before timestamp | | CREATE OR REPLACE error | Remove OR REPLACE — pgpm is deterministic | | Container won't start | pgpm docker start --recreate for a fresh container |
